| Many instructors already use WordPress to run course websites. Now they can also use WordPress to let students securely check their grades online. Wordpress Tutorial |

Start the Tips:1. First Download " kb-gradebook.zip " Plugin to your Local Computer. (Click Download) 2. Then, Login to your " yourdomain.com/wp-admin " Dashboard. 3. Then, Click on " Plugins " + " Add New " from left sidemenu of Dashboard. 4. Now, Click on "Upload Plugin" button.
5. Now, Browse " kb-gradebook.zip " Downloaded plugin from your computer, Where you downloaded kb-gradebook.zip According to Step – 1 Above then, click on " Install Now" 6. Now, Click on " Active Plugin" 7. Then, See left sidemenu. " KB Gradebook " folder is added on left sidemenu. Now, Click on " KB Gradebook " folder. Noted that: If you do not see " KB Gradebook " folder on left sidemenu then, see at left sidemenu " Settings " or " Tools ". 8. If you are upgrading from a 0.1+ to a 1.+ version, don’t do it until you read the important comments at the top of the plugin file!
You can test that it worked by adding yourself to your gradesheet before uploading it (as if you were a student). Then, you can punch your own email address into the grade viewing page and see what happens. If you like, you can add the KB Gradebook widget to your sidebar at this point. It will want to know the URL of the grade viewing page, so make sure you create that first. LicenseThis plugin is provided “as is” and without any warranty or expectation of function. An additional disclaimer: Your grade information is only as safe as your WordPress database. It remains your responsibility to decide whether using this plugin keeps your students’ data adequately private. See the FAQs for more about security. |
